We recently had an issue in our house where the shower pressure suddenly dropped a lot compared to the rest of the fixtures. The sinks in the same bathroom were still running normally, but the shower felt like it barely had any flow.
first I thought it might just be a clogged shower head, so I removed it and cleaned it out, but the pressure didn’t improve much. A plumber eventually checked it out and found that sediment had built up inside the shower mixing valve, partially blocking the water flow. Apparently this can happen over time, especially if there’s debris in the water lines or after plumbing work has been done somewhere in the system.They flushed the valve and cleaned it out, and the pressure came back to normal.I didn’t realize that something inside the valve could restrict water flow like that without affecting the other fixtures in the bathroom.Has anyone else run into something similar with shower pressure dropping suddenly?
